Walkable Road Town base: Set in the tree-lined Pasea Estate, it’s positioned for quick access to the town center’s shops, restaurants, and marinas without needing a resort-style campus. This can suit business trips, pre/post-sailing nights, or travelers who want convenience over seclusion.

Good for ferry and charter logistics: Road Town is a key hub for ferries and yacht chartering around Road Harbour, so staying nearby can simplify early departures and late arrivals. It’s a practical choice if your itinerary revolves around the waterfront.

Small-property perks: With only a handful of rooms, the atmosphere is likely calmer and more personal than larger hotels. Expect a more “guesthouse” rhythm rather than lots of on-site programming.

Not a beachfront escape: Being in central Road Town means you’re trading immediate sand-and-sea access for convenience, so beach time may require a drive.

Central-area noise is possible: Even in a quiet residential estate, proximity to town and marinas can sometimes bring traffic or early-morning activity.

Limited facilities by design: A small B&B typically won’t match a full resort for amenities, dining variety, or 24/7 staffing.
